What is a Gable in Construction?
A gable refers to the triangular portion of a wall between the edges of intersecting sloping roofs. Typically found at the top of the building, the gable wall forms the end of a building’s roof structure. It is commonly seen in pitched roof designs, where the roof slopes on two sides that meet at the peak or ridge of the building. Gables can also be referred to as the triangular face of the roof, forming a clear visual boundary between the structure and the sky.
Gables are an essential feature in both traditional and contemporary architecture, providing structural benefits and enhancing the overall aesthetic of the building. The gable design offers several practical advantages, including better airflow, improved insulation, and aesthetic appeal, making it a popular choice for residential homes across Australia.
Types of Gables in Australian Construction
In Australian construction, various types of gables can be used depending on the architectural style and building requirements. Below are some of the most commonly used types of gables in residential and commercial construction:
1. Standard Gable
The standard gable, also known as the classic gable, is the most common type of gable used in Australian homes. It is a simple design where the two sloping sides of the roof meet at the peak, forming a triangular shape. This gable style is often associated with traditional cottage-style homes and is typically found in single-story residential buildings.
2. Front Gable
A front gable refers to a gable that is positioned at the front of a building, often facing the street. This style is often seen in Victorian and Federation-style homes across Australia. The front gable serves as a defining feature of the building’s exterior, creating a symmetrical and visually appealing entrance.
3. Cross Gable
A cross gable is a more complex design where two gable roofs intersect at right angles, forming a cross-shaped structure. This type of gable is commonly used in larger homes or commercial buildings that require multiple roof sections. Cross gables offer a more intricate and distinctive roofline, allowing for increased architectural variety and design flexibility.
4. Dutch Gable
A Dutch gable is a combination of a gable roof and a hipped roof. This type of gable features a gable section at the top, while the lower portion of the roof is hipped, meaning it slopes on all sides. The Dutch gable provides a blend of both styles, offering a more refined look that is often associated with colonial and period-style homes in Australia.
5. Open Gable
An open gable is a design where the roof structure is exposed at the gable end, without any walls covering the edges of the roof. This style is often used in barn-style homes or modern architectural designs, where the focus is on creating an open and airy feel. The open gable provides an uninterrupted view of the roof and is typically paired with high ceilings or skylights to enhance natural light and ventilation.
The Structural Role of Gables
Beyond their aesthetic appeal, gables serve several structural functions in construction. They contribute to the overall stability and efficiency of the building, ensuring a secure and durable roof. Here are the key structural roles gables play in Australian construction:
1. Weight Distribution
The gable design allows for effective weight distribution from the roof onto the walls of the building. The sloping sides of the roof help evenly distribute the load of the roof, reducing the potential for structural stress on individual components. This ensures that the building remains stable and durable, even during harsh weather conditions.
2. Wind Resistance
Gables are highly effective in resisting wind forces due to their angled design. The sloping nature of the gable roof allows wind to flow smoothly over the structure, reducing the risk of damage caused by high winds. This makes gable roofs ideal for storm-prone areas in Australia, where strong winds and cyclonic conditions are common.
3. Maximizing Headspace and Storage
Gables are often used to maximize headspace in buildings, particularly in attic rooms or upper floors. The triangular shape of the gable allows for high ceilings, making the space feel larger and more open. This feature is especially important in residential buildings that may have limited floor area but require additional storage or living space.
4. Enhancing Ventilation
The triangular design of gables also plays a role in enhancing the ventilation of the building. The peak of the gable allows for better airflow through the roof space, improving air circulation and preventing the build-up of heat or moisture. Proper ventilation is essential for maintaining indoor air quality and ensuring that the building remains comfortable and energy-efficient.

Advantages of Gable Roofs in Australian Construction
There are several advantages to using gable roofs in Australian construction projects. These benefits make gables a popular choice for builders and homeowners alike:
1. Cost-Effectiveness
Gable roofs are relatively cost-effective to construct, as the simple design reduces labor and material costs. The ease of construction, coupled with the ability to use common building materials, makes gable roofs a budget-friendly option for many projects.
2. Aesthetic Appeal
The symmetry and clean lines of gable roofs enhance the overall appearance of the building, making them a highly sought-after architectural feature. Whether used in residential or commercial buildings, gables add a touch of elegance and balance to the structure.
3. Durability and Maintenance
Gable roofs are highly durable and require minimal maintenance. The sloping nature of the roof allows rainwater to flow off easily, reducing the risk of water damage or leaks. Regular inspections and basic maintenance are typically all that is needed to keep the roof in good condition for years to come.
